Have self-compassion. Being able to forgive yourself when — despite your best efforts — you do find yourself procrastinating, will help you to conquer procrastination. If you get caught up in beating yourself up over delaying tasks, notice those thoughts, and remember they are opinions, not facts.

Challenge yourself to scale down each task into smaller pieces. Try using different techniques to accomplish this, such as the Pomodoro technique, where you work for 25 minutes and then take a short break. chuck bocian seattleWebMay 10, 2024 · First, there are the many quick-fix procrastination aids. For example, one compelling Psychological Science paper described how downsizing larger metrics of time (think 48 hours instead of 2 days, or 10,950 days instead of 30 years) can make events seem more immediate, prompting people to engage in upcoming tasks. chuck bobbleheadWebApr 10, 2024 · Minimize distractions.
